What Wildlife Invasions Can Do to Your Home
Wildlife invasions can wreak havoc on a home, presenting threats to both building integrity and safety. Animals such as raccoons, squirrels, and bats can produce destruction through their breeding activities and feeding patterns. They often gnaw through wires, insulation, and wood, producing costly repairs and fire risks. Additionally, their droppings can spread pathogens, posing health dangers for residents.
These intrusions can also compromise the home's security, as entry points may be left exposed or broken, allowing other pests to invade. Sound disruptions from animals can disrupt daily life, leading to stress and anxiety for occupants. Furthermore, the existence of wildlife can discourage potential buyers, impacting property value. Addressing wildlife incursions promptly is vital to mitigate these risks and guarantee a safe, secure living environment.
How to Assess If You Require Wildlife Removal Services?
Detecting the symptoms of wildlife trespass is necessary to establishing the demand for specialized extraction solutions. Homeowners should be cautious for unusual noises, such as scratching or scurrying, especially at night. Visible evidence, like droppings, nests, or damaged wires, reveal that animals have taken residence. Unexplained damage to premises, involving holes in walls or roofs, can also point to an intrusion.
Additionally, if a homeowner detects rising pest infestation, such as insects or rodents, it may indicate that larger wildlife is nearby. Foul smells emanating from concealed areas often point to deceased wildlife or debris, which poses a health hazard.
If any of these signs are noticed, it is advisable to consult wildlife removal experts. They possess the knowledge to securely and efficiently handle the problem, guaranteeing both property safety and peace of mind for property owners.
Grasping the Health Risks Linked to Animal Infestations
Despite many individuals overlooking the presence of wildlife in their homes, the medical dangers associated with infestations can be noteworthy. Wildlife like rodents, raccoons, and bats can transmit diseases that present serious threats to human discover the facts health. For example, rodents can transmit hantavirus and leptospirosis, while raccoons may carry rabies and raccoon roundworm. These diseases can be transmitted through direct contact, droppings, or contaminated surfaces.
Also, pest invasions can escalate allergies and asthma, particularly due to the allergens found in animal urine and dander. Furthermore, the potential for structural damage caused by gnawing or nesting behaviors can introduce further health hazards, such as mold growth from damp environments.
Overlooking these concerns not only threatens personal health but also undermines the well-being of relatives and creatures. Prompt wildlife removal services are indispensable to combat these health threats effectively.

Starting Examination Workflow
A detailed initial inspection is essential in the wildlife removal process, as it provides the groundwork for an productive solution. During this visit, experienced professionals assess the property for signs of wildlife activity, including droppings, tracks, or nesting materials. They evaluate potential entry points, like gaps in walls, attics, or basements, and pinpoint areas that may attract animals, such as food sources or sheltered spaces. The inspectors also inspect the overall condition of the property to understand the extent of the problem. By meticulously documenting their findings, they can suggest customized strategies for removal and prevention, ensuring a in-depth approach to protecting both the property and its occupants from further wildlife intrusion.
Protected Extraction Procedures
Animal control professionals employ a range of secure techniques to address wildlife intrusions successfully. Upon arrival, they examine the situation, pinpointing entry points and examining the species involved. Using humane traps, they secure animals without causing harm, ensuring the well-being of both the wildlife and property. Additionally, they may use exclusion methods, closing off entry points to prevent future intrusions. Professionals often utilize eco-friendly repellents to discourage wildlife from returning. Throughout the process, they stress safety, employing protective gear and following local wildlife regulations. After removal, they provide clients with guidance on maintaining a wildlife-free environment, emphasizing the importance of regular inspections and proper waste management to deter future issues.
Techniques to Ensure Your Home Remains Wildlife-Free
To preserve a wildlife-free home, property owners must take proactive steps to discourage wildlife visitors. To begin, securing entry points is critical; this encompasses sealing gaps in foundations, walls, and roofs. Adding screens over chimneys and vents additionally decreases access. Additionally, maintaining clean outdoor spaces prevents wildlife from locating food or shelter. Regularly trimming trees and shrubs deters animals from nesting too close to the house.
Adequate waste management is also necessary. Using closed garbage containers and managing compost responsibly reduces attractants, while removing pet food and birdseed from outside helps reduce easy food sources. Homeowners should also consider installing motion-activated lights or sprinklers, which can scare off wildlife.
Ultimately, periodic inspections of the property can help spot possible concerns before they escalate. By implementing these preventative measures, homeowners can substantially reduce the likelihood of wildlife encounters, providing a safe and peaceful residential space.

What Costs Accompany Wildlife Removal Services?
Fees concerning wildlife removal services change widely, typically ranging from $100 to $1,500. Determinants controlling pricing include the type of animal, severity of the infestation, and necessary repairs or protective steps.
